Tasks

-Administer the CLM as the day‑to‑day system owner, such as managing users and permissions, and configure approved templates and reports. -Independently manage small‑to‑medium legal initiatives and co‑lead select cross‑functional efforts; maintain project plans and status, track risks and dependencies, escalate blockers, and report progress to stakeholders. -Deliver clear, professional communication to internal partners and external vendors; meet SLAs for request intake, triage, and closure, and document resolutions in the knowledge base. -Maintain structured electronic filing for corporate and legal records: apply retention standards and access rules, perform periodic audits for completeness and accuracy, and ensure audit‑readiness. -Comply with all company and client safety standards and follow all company policies and procedures. -Support Board and committee information management and logistics (in partnership with Governance): prepare pre‑reads and distribution lists, ensure Diligent readiness, manage calendaring checkpoints, and maintain records hygiene and confidentiality protocols. -Assist with department budget operations: process and code invoices, support vendor onboarding, maintain legal spend reports and accrual trackers, and help prepare monthly/quarterly variance views and forecasts. -Create and maintain SOPs, job aids, and short trainings; drive adoption by tracking completions/usage for all Legal outreach and updating content on a defined cadence. -Manage version control and routing for department‑administered documents (e.g., Delegation of Authority, Crisis Management Plan, biannual economic scan): gather change requests, draft updates, maintain change logs, route for SME/leadership review, secure approvals, and publish finalized versions. -Collaborate effectively across all levels of the organization (Legal, CFO team, IT, HR, Finance, and external partners) to advance shared goals. -Coordinate the refresh of leadership risk dashboards by partnering with data owners to collect and validate inputs, keep metric definitions current, run QA checks, and publish timely, decision‑useful summaries of trends.

What You Bring

-Background in M&A -Required to have proven experience in Microsoft Office applications (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ook, OneNote, Teams). -Demonstrates openness to innovation by embracing and applying evolving technology and AI tools to enhance workflows, solve problems, and drive continuous improvement. -Experience with the administration of the CLM -Must be authorized to work permanently in the U.S. -Strong interpersonal relationship skills, well-rounded knowledge, critical thinking skills, and the ability to research and understand changing legal trends. -Must be detail-oriented, analytical, diligent, a quick learner, and able to manage a variety of competing priorities in a timely manner. -A Bachelor’s degree plus 3+ years of experience or 7+ years of experience working independently and creatively managing legal systems, processes, and project management.
